What are the top most famous quotes by Orison Swett Marden?

Here are the top most famous quotes by Orison Swett Marden.

  • Nothing else so destroys the power to stand alone as the habit of leaning upon others. If you lean, you will never be strong or original. Stand alone or bury your ambition to be somebody in the world.
  • No employer today is independent of those about him. He cannot succeed alone, no matter how great his ability or capital. Business today is more than ever a question of cooperation.
  • The golden opportunity you are seeking is in yourself. It is not in your environment it is not in luck or chance, or the help of others it is in yourself alone.
  • There is an infinite difference between a little wrong and just right, between fairly good and the best, between mediocrity and superiority.
  • Achievement is not always success, while reputed failure often is. It is honest endeavor, persistent effort to do the best possible under any and all circumstances.
  • There is only one thing for us to do, and that is to do our level best right where we are every day of our lives To use our best judgment, and then to trust the rest to that Power which holds the forces of the universe in his hands.
  • The golden rule for every business man is this: 'Put yourself in your customer's place.'
  • Success is not measured by what you accomplish, but by the opposition you have encountered, and the courage with which you have maintained the struggle against overwhelming odds.
  • There can be no failure to a man who has not lost his courage, his character, his self respect, or his self-confidence. He is still a King.
  • There can be no great courage where there is no confidence or assurance, and half the battle is in the conviction that we can do what we undertake.
